The US Treasury has imposed sanctions on North Korean Song Kum Hyok for alleged cyber activities and leading an IT worker scam to collect revenue and data for Pyongyang.
Song Kum Hyok is associated with the Andariel cyber group, a North Korean military intelligence agency, involved in infecting US hospitals with ransomware and carrying out digital intrusions worldwide.
Song allegedly orchestrated a fake IT worker scheme, hiring foreign techies to work for US companies, using stolen identities to create aliases, and sending a share of the income back to North Korea for illicit activities.
The US Treasury also sanctioned a Russian national, Gayk Asatryan, for employing North Korean IT workers through Russia-based companies, as part of efforts to combat North Korean IT worker scams disrupting major companies.
